US Fusion Pioneers Call on Congress for $10 Billion Boost to Outpace China

More than 200 people attend the Fusion Industry Association’s first-ever U.S. Fusion Forum at Union Station in Washington on Oct. 15, 2025. The Epoch Times/John Haughey

WASHINGTON—Breakthroughs in replicating the energy that fires the sun have come fast and furious since 2022, when U.S. Department of Energy scientists in a Lawrence Livermore National Laboratory experiment produced more energy than expended, spurring interest and investment in fusion.

But to sustain cutting-edge momentum in “putting a star in a jar” before China does, a U.S.-led “coalition of the ambitious” needs lightning in a bottle—an urgent $10 billion bolt in federal fusion funding—advocates told Trump administration officials and key House members at the Fusion Industry Association’s first-ever U.S. Fusion Forum on Oct. 15.
